Why AI Automation Matters for Garage Door Service Companies
Garage door repair and installation are high‑touch services. Each job involves a chain of tasks—receiving a call, confirming availability, dispatching a technician, ordering parts, and following up after the repair. Historically, these steps have been handled manually, leading to:
- Missed or double‑booked appointments
- Excessive travel time and fuel costs
- Inconsistent pricing and invoicing
- Delayed parts procurement
- Lower customer‑retention rates
When an AI expert introduces business automation into the workflow, the same process can be executed in seconds, with data‑backed decisions that eliminate waste. The result? Tangible cost savings, quicker response times, and a clearer view of profitability.
Core AI Technologies Powering Service Calls
1. Intelligent Call Routing with Natural Language Processing (NLP)
Modern voice assistants and chatbots can understand spoken or typed requests, extract essential details (address, problem description, urgency), and immediately route the call to the right technician. For Orlando’s year‑round humidity and occasional hurricane‑related damage, speed is essential.
2. Predictive Scheduling Algorithms
Machine‑learning models analyze historical job data, traffic patterns, and technician skill sets to propose optimal daily routes. The algorithms adapt in real time—if a technician reports a delay, the system automatically re‑optimizes the remaining schedule.
3. Inventory Forecasting & Automated Parts Ordering
AI can predict which replacement springs, openers, or sensors will be needed based on seasonal trends. When a service call is booked, the system checks inventory levels, orders missing parts from approved suppliers, and even flags bulk‑order discounts.
4. Dynamic Pricing Engines
By assessing factors such as time of day, urgency, and technician availability, AI‑driven pricing tools generate transparent quotes that protect margins while staying competitive.

Step‑by‑Step Guide to Implement AI Automation in Your Garage Door Company
Step 1: Map Your Current Service Workflow
Start by documenting every touchpoint—from the moment a customer calls to the final invoice. Identify bottlenecks such as manual data entry, paper‑based dispatch sheets, or delayed parts ordering.
Step 2: Choose the Right AI Tools
Not every AI solution fits every company. Consider the following categories:
- Chatbot Platforms – Dialogflow, Microsoft Bot Framework, or custom‑built solutions.
- Scheduling Optimizers – Routific, OptimoRoute, or bespoke Python models.
- Inventory Management AI – ClearSpider, Orderhive with AI extensions.
- Pricing Engines – Pricefx, Zilliant, or in‑house rule‑based systems.
When selecting a vendor, ask for case studies that involve service‑based businesses similar to yours.
Step 3: Pilot with One Service Segment
Begin with a low‑risk segment, such as spring replacements. Deploy a chatbot on your website to capture leads, connect the leads to the predictive scheduler, and monitor the impact on travel time and conversion rates for 30‑45 days.
Step 4: Integrate With Existing Software
Most garage‑door companies already use QuickBooks, ServiceTitan, or Housecall Pro. Use APIs to feed AI‑generated data (appointments, parts orders, price quotes) back into these platforms. A seamless integration reduces duplicate entry and keeps the finance team happy.
Step 5: Train Your Technicians and Front‑Office Staff
AI works best when humans understand its output. Conduct short training sessions that cover:
- How to interpret AI‑suggested routes.
- Updating job status in real time via mobile apps.
- Escalation procedures when the AI flags a high‑risk job (e.g., broken spring on a high‑rise condo).
Step 6: Measure, Optimize, and Scale
Define KPIs before you launch. Common metrics include:
- Average travel distance per job
- Fuel cost per month
- First‑time‑fix rate
- Customer‑satisfaction (CSAT) score
- Revenue per technician
Use the data to fine‑tune AI models every two weeks. Once the pilot shows a 10%+ improvement, roll the system out to all service lines.
Cost‑Savings Breakdown: What You Can Expect
| Expense Category | Typical Orlando Savings (per year) | How AI Achieves It |
|---|---|---|
| Fuel & Vehicle Maintenance | $10,000 – $15,000 | Optimized routing reduces mileage by 20‑25%. |
| Administrative Labor | $8,000 – $12,000 | Chatbots and automated dispatch eliminate 2‑3 hrs/day of manual entry. |
| Parts Stock‑outs | $5,000 – $7,000 | Predictive inventory orders keep critical items on hand. |
| Lost Revenue from Cancellations | $4,000 – $6,000 | Smart reminders and real‑time schedule adjustments reduce no‑shows. |
| Billing Errors | $2,000 – $3,500 | Dynamic pricing engines generate accurate quotes up front. |
Combined, a mid‑size Orlando garage‑door company can see anywhere from $30,000 to $45,000 in annual cost savings, translating to a noticeable boost in profitability.

Common Pitfalls and How to Avoid Them
- Over‑Automation – Automating every interaction can feel impersonal. Keep a human fallback for complex issues.
- Ignoring Data Quality – AI models are only as good as the data fed into them. Clean, consistent records are essential.
- Skipping Employee Buy‑In – Involve technicians early in the selection process to reduce resistance.
- Setting Unrealistic Expectations – ROI typically appears after 3‑6 months of continuous operation.
- Neglecting Compliance – Ensure that any AI‑driven communication complies with FTC telemarketing rules and local privacy regulations.
